Accelerometer and Survey Assessed Physical Activity in Children With Epilepsy: A Case-Controlled Study

Summary
Children with epilepsy (CWE) engage in less physical activity (PA) on weekdays compared to healthy peers. Device-based measures reveal lower light and vigorous PA, highlighting a need for further research into these differences.

Background:
- Children with epilepsy (CWE) may have reduced physical activity (PA) levels.
- Limited research exists on device-assessed PA in CWE.
- Understanding PA and sedentary behavior is crucial for this population.
Purpose of the Study:
- To compare device-assessed PA and sedentary behavior in CWE versus healthy controls.
- To identify factors associated with PA levels in CWE.
Main Methods:
- Sixty CWE (ages 11-15) and 49 controls wore accelerometers for 7 days.
- Participants self-reported PA and sedentary behaviors.
- Linear regression analyzed factors associated with PA.
Main Results:
- CWE showed significantly less light and vigorous PA on weekdays compared to controls.
- No significant differences in sedentary time or weekend PA were observed.
- CWE reported lower overall PA and fewer met WHO guidelines (10% vs 16%).
Conclusions:
- CWE exhibit reduced weekday physical activity, particularly light and vigorous intensity.
- Further investigation is required to elucidate the underlying reasons for these disparities.
- Accelerometer-assessed PA positively correlated with quality of life in CWE.
